FreedomBox 20.21 released

FreedomBox 20.21 has been released and uploaded to Debian unstable. Typically, it will migrate to testing in 2 days, and then can be uploaded to stable-backports.

Highlights

  • apache: Create snake oil certificate if not exists
    • Fixes an issue when installing FreedomBox on Hetzner Cloud’s Debian image
  • calibre: Fix link to manual page

Other Changes

  • deluge: Require user to be in bit-torrent group to access
  • locale: Update translations for German, Hungarian, Polish, Russian, Spanish, Swedish
  • security: Fix access denied for user daemon from cron
  • upgrades: Allow grub-pc upgrade without reinstalling grub
  • upgrades: Update searx search engines during dist upgrade
  • users: Remove timeout when creating Samba user
